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
265441 5090 9069
7749 73 3675647
7749 73 3675647
21 0663 7895
All about undefined
Interested in learning more?
7749 73 3675647
21 0663 7895
See more
92414363 6887733
04423568544 40370113 532153897
See more
2373 25
3093791 993 48 885709710 26004661
See more